I am trying to bypass a push button switch on my ext HD unit.

The Ext HD when plugged in does not power up straight away. It has a push-button on the front that you have to press to get it to fire up. If you turn if off at the main and turn it on again, you have to press the front button again to power the device on

There are 3 wires that go to the switching unit. Does anyone know how to hot wire it so that the unit comes alive directly from power up?

It looks like an Omron switch with 2 switching leads and a grounding tab. To bypass this (i.e. make switch always be closed) simply connect the two leads together with a small peice of wire.

There is the possibility that the rest of the circuitry actually requires the switch to be open when the device is powered on. This would be the case if the circuit that monitors the switch is looking for a rising/falling edge on the switch to activate the function. If this is the case you can solder a resistor and capacitor in series with the two switch leads so that the signal accross the switch will change after a short time delay.
 
before you go and make a change, you should understand why it was designed that way. I suspect that hot plugging leads to all sorts of wierd voltage transients. think of it as contact bounce on steroids. I would be very conservative on powerup delay if you go that route.

OK after more investigation it seems the device doesnt need a constant voltage across the switch. Ive connected the switch to a relay and If i flick the relay on and off then the unit starts up. Flick the relay on and off again and the unit turns off.

What i would like to know is can this functionaly be mimicked in electronics?

e.g a capacitor (or other) that on power up will delay 3 seconds then once charged send a short 12v burst and then become inactive again?

To back up a bit, I think I would first experiment by holding down the on button while you are plugging in the drive and while removing it and see how it responds. I've tried similar things on some circuits that if you held down the button it wouldn't work as it was only looking for a short pulse.

If it works when holding down the button for a long period and while connecting and disconnecting the drive you could just hard wire it on all the time like you originally wanted to do.

To answer your question "can this functionaly be mimicked in electronics?", the answer is yes. You can mimick just about anything. I know you could use a 555 timer IC to make a circuit but someone else might have a simpler circuit. I'd have to do a little research to come up with a circuit for you.
